WebJul 11, 2024 · Set a time limit. I al recommend setting up a time limit. Have someone call you or set an alarm on your phone and end the date at a pre-planned time. Tell your friend or family member what time your date is going to be over and check in with them within a half-hour of the end time. WebFeb 10, 2009 · Online Dating Can Be Dangerous As more people turn to the Web for love, dangers increase. By ABC News February 10, 2009, 4:18 AM June 16, 2007 -- An estimated 40 million Americans use online dating services hoping to meet "the one." There are more than 1,400 Web sites in the $700 million a year business, but some question their safety.
